To
turn the system
off,
press
the TRAC
OFF
button
located inside
of
the
glove box.
The TRACTION
OFF
message will display on the DIC.
If the system is limiting wheel spin when you press
the button, the TRACTION
OFF
message will
display
--
but the system won’t
turn
off
right away.
It will wait until there’s no longer a current need to limit
wheel spin.
You can turn the system back on at any time by pressing
the
button again. The
TRACTION
READY message
should display briefly on the Driver Information Center.
Braking
in Emergencies
With anti-lock, you can steer and brake at the same
time. In many emergencies, steering can help you more
than even the very best braking.
Steering
Power Steering
If you lose power steering assist because the engine
stops
or
the system is not functioning, you can steer but
it will take much more effort.
MAGNASTEER”
Your vehicle may be equipped with
GM
MAGNASTEER,
a
system that continuously adjusts the
effort you feel when steering at all vehicle speeds. It
provides ease when parking yet a firm, solid feel at
highway speeds.
